前端开发中的动画效果实现
发布时间:2026-05-31 01:12:28 浏览:416次 责任编辑:admin


在前端开发中,动画效果是提升用户体验的重要手段之一。通过使用CSS和JavaScript技术,我们可以创建出丰富多彩的动画效果,使页面更加生动有趣。
首先,我们需要了解CSS中的一些基本概念。CSS是一种样式表语言,用于描述HTML元素的外观和格式。它允许我们设置各种属性,如字体、颜色、背景等,以实现不同的视觉效果。在动画效果实现方面,CSS提供了多种方法,如过渡、变换和布局等。
接下来,我们来探讨如何使用JavaScript实现动画效果。JavaScript是一种编程语言,主要用于编写客户端脚本,从而实现网页的动态效果。在前端开发中,JavaScript常常与CSS一起使用,以创建复杂的动画效果。例如,我们可以使用setInterval函数来控制动画的执行频率,使用requestAnimationFrame函数来实现平滑的动画效果。
除了CSS和JavaScript,我们还可以使用其他工具和技术来实现动画效果。例如,WebGL(Web Graphics Library)是一个基于浏览器的图形库,可以用来创建复杂的3D动画效果。而Three.js是一个流行的3D JavaScript库,可以帮助我们轻松地创建和渲染3D场景和物体。
最后,我们需要注意动画效果的实现方式应符合用户的需求和体验。一个好的动画效果应该是自然流畅的,不应该过于复杂或突兀。同时,我们还需要考虑到动画效果对页面性能的影响,避免过度消耗资源导致加载速度变慢。
干爆前端 前端开发教程



在线客服